According to law enforcement experts, a video-based home security
system is significantly more effective than a simple alarm system.
The reason is obvious. Burglars don’t want their crimes captured on
video, which can then be used as evidence in court.
So it’s no wonder that many homeowners have, or are considering,
video – based security.
These days, most video – based home security systems are wireless.
The cameras either record to your DVR (just like recording your
favourite TV show), or to a cloud-
based server provided by the
manufacturer. There are many do-it-yourself systems on the market. You simply
place the cameras around your property and do so
me initial setup.
Most of these have motion-detection that records automatically when
someone comes into the frame of the camera. These are typically
installed at your front door, patio door, main floor windows, and
garage door.
Some systems will even alert you when a camera turns on, and let
you see the action on your smartphone or computer. If it’s a burglary
attempt, you have the opportunity to call the police.
Although most of these products are weatherproof, check and
confirm before purchasing. The
packaging will say something like,
“Suitable for outdoor use” or “Suitable for all-weather conditions”.
Also look for night vision capability. Not all security cameras have
that feature.
